FreshRemote.Work

Engineer II - Object Storage PaaS (REMOTE)

MD Chevy Chase (Office) - JPS

Position Description 

Our Engineer II works with our senior engineers to innovate and build new systems, improve, and enhance existing systems as well as identify new opportunities to apply your knowledge to solve critical problems. You will assist in the strategy and execution of a technical roadmap that will increase the velocity of delivering products and unlock new engineering capabilities. The ideal candidate has knowledge in the Open-Source Object Storage platform domain.  

This team’s mission is strengthening GEICO's storage platform ecosystem by implementing open source, cloud native and cloud agnostic Object Storage for Datalakes/AI/ML workloads. We are looking for building a robust, automated, and scalable storage infrastructure to provide reliable and efficient storage services, empowering GEICO to deliver exceptional customer experiences and cheaper insurance using cutting edge technology stack.

Position Responsibilities 

As an Engineer II, you will: 

  • Collaborate with product managers, team members, customers, and other engineering teams to solve our toughest problems 
  • Develop and execute technical software development strategy for the Platform Engineering domain 
  • Own accountability for the quality, usability & performance of the solutions 
  • Participate in system design and storage and data pipeline and architectures, scale and performance, tuning, with familiarity of Docker and Kubernetes 
  • Participate in sharing best practices and improve processes within and across teams 
  • Take on-call and operational support 

Qualifications: 

  • Knowledge of at least two OOP languages Go (preferred), C++, Java, Python, etc.
  • Familiarity with two of the following languages: C, PHP, Perl, Ruby, JavaScript, shell script, SQL, etc.
  • Understand open-source object storage & databases like MySQL, PostgreSQL, etc., familiar with CEPH, MinIO, No-SQL databases like Cassandra, MongoDB, Elasticsearch 
  • Experience partnering with engineering teams and transferring research to production 
  • Experience with continuous delivery (CI/CD) and infrastructure as code 
  • In-depth knowledge of CS data structures and algorithms 
  • Experience solving analytical problems with quantitative approaches 
  • Ability to excel in a fast-paced, startup-like environment 
  • Willing to work on both fast development and operation environment  
  • Knowledge of developer tooling across the software development life cycle (task management, source code, building, deployment, test automation and related tools, operations, real-time communication) 
  • Experience on open-source database platforms with emphasis on building enterprise scale RDMS and NoSQL platforms, a plus
  • Knowledge in big data and streaming data and storage pipeline architecture (Lambda/Kappa) and K8 cluster, a plus
  • Experience in open-source tools like GIT/Jenkin/CircleCI, and knowledge in Terraform/Ansible, a big plus 

  

Experience: 

  • 2+ years of professional (non academic) experience

Education 

  • Bachelor’s degree in …
This job isn't fresh anymore!
Search Fresh Jobs